Methyl [3-(dicyanomethylidene)-2-oxo-2,3-dihydro-1H-indol-1-yl]acetate is a complex organic compound with the chemical formula C13H10N2O3. It is characterized by a methyl ester group attached to a 2,3-dihydro-1H-indol-1-yl core, which features a dicyanomethylidene group at the 3-position and a 2-oxo functional group. This molecule is a derivative of indole, a heterocyclic aromatic organic compound that is a core structure in many natural and synthetic compounds. The presence of the dicyanomethylidene group and the 2-oxo group suggests that methyl [3-(dicyanomethylidene)-2-oxo-2,3-dihydro-1H-indol-1-yl]acetate may have unique chemical properties and potential applications in various fields, such as pharmaceuticals or materials science, where indole derivatives are often used.

Check Digit Verification of cas no

The CAS Registry Mumber 5790-97-6 includes 7 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 4 digits, 5,7,9 and 0 respectively; the second part has 2 digits, 9 and 7 respectively.
Calculate Digit Verification of CAS Registry Number 5790-97:
(6*5)+(5*7)+(4*9)+(3*0)+(2*9)+(1*7)=126
126 % 10 = 6
So 5790-97-6 is a valid CAS Registry Number.

Copper-catalyzed one-pot synthesis of 2H-1,4-benzoxazin-3-(4H)-ones from 2-(o-haloaryloxy)acyl chlorides and primary amines

Hu, Qunxian,Xia, Ziming,Fan, Ling,Zheng, Jiening,Wang, Xiaoxia,Lv, Xin

, p. 129 - 142 (2012/05/04)

A facile and efficient Cu(I)-catalyzed one-pot synthesis of 2H-1,4-benzoxazin-3-(4H)-one derivatives has been developed. The condensation between 2-(o-haloaryloxy)acyl chlorides and primary amines followed by Cu(I)-catalyzed intramolecular C-N bond coupling afforded a variety of 2H-1,4-benzoxazin-3-(4H)-ones in good to excellent yields. Diversified substitutents on the 4-position could be conveniently introduced. ARKAT-USA, Inc.
